mirror of
https://github.com/guezoloic/t3dsr.git
synced 2026-03-28 18:03:49 +00:00
21 lines
357 B
C
21 lines
357 B
C
// Common math library
|
|
|
|
#ifndef MATH_H
|
|
#define MATH_H
|
|
|
|
#include <stdlib.h>
|
|
#include <string.h>
|
|
#include <math.h>
|
|
|
|
#if defined(__x86_64__) || defined(__i386__)
|
|
#define SIMD_X86
|
|
#include <xmmintrin.h>
|
|
#elif defined(__aarch64__) || defined(__arm64__)
|
|
#define SIMD_ARCH
|
|
#include <arm_neon.h>
|
|
#else
|
|
#define SIMD_NONE
|
|
#endif
|
|
|
|
#endif // MATH_H
|